thanks guys, I love the euro front plate too, I hate the fact I had to put my Ontario plate on there too, I'd love to keep the euro plate on there all the time but I don't want the ticket so more or less, I'm keeping the Euro plate as a show only add-on.

As for the Lip, I'm using a custom fitted Xenon front lip since I have not heard of them making one for the facelift bumper as of yet.

Umm guilty it was actually really cheap to buy, I got it off e-Bay.co.uk from a guy willing to ship out of country, it was only £130.00p Quid, or $310.00 CAD Shipped from the U.K. and $10 for the duties, and I only paid $15 to Mitch for the tow hook cover, and $60 for painting ( good body shop / brother-in-law's friend ), and it took around 2 hours to fit it in.

Hey Frost, how bad was the re-bar trimming?


2001 - 2002 Facelift Project - Frost__2001 - 08-03-2005

Suprisingly I didn't have to trim it at all. The Rebar fits in a little snug into the facelift bumper almost perfectly, but for sure you need some one there to help keep pushing the bumper on the car till you get the screws into place.

I did some checking Paolo with some measurements for the 98 - 01 bumper, and you'll have to do a large cut out in the corners of rebar just to fit in the bumper turn signels into place. I'm not sure about where or if there are air bag trigger points in the rebar or not.

But if you need help to do this project paolo, I'll gladly help you out it's a 2 person job that takes about 1.5 - 2 hrs to fit in the bumper or install it.
